Title: "A Monumental Tribute to the Mormon Battalion: The Mormon Battalion Monument in the Hallowed Grounds of Utah's State Capitol" The Mormon Battalion Monument, a cherished landmark nestled within the lush grounds of the Utah State Capitol in Salt Lake City, stands as a testament to the indomitable spirit and unwavering determination of the Mormon pioneers. Dating back to the circa 1920s, this monument is a poignant reminder of the sacrifices made by these early American settlers during the Mexican-American War. The monument, a proud addition to the Capitol building, is surrounded by the serene beauty of the Capitol Grove and Gardens. The image captures the monument's grandeur, with its intricate details and the American flag proudly flying atop, symbolizing the unity and patriotism of the Mormon Battalion. The Mormon Battalion, the only religious-based unit in the United States military, was formed in July 1846, during the height of the Mexican-American War. Consisting of over 500 Mormon volunteers, this battalion marched over 2,000 miles from Iowa to California, enduring harsh conditions and numerous hardships. Their journey culminated in the capture of California for the United States, earning them the respect and admiration of their fellow soldiers and the American people. The Mormon Battalion Monument serves as a lasting tribute to these brave pioneers and their significant contribution to American history. It is a place where visitors can come to reflect on the past, honor the memory of these early settlers, and appreciate the rich history of Utah and the United States. The monument's placement within the Capitol grounds further emphasizes its importance, as it stands alongside other symbols of Utah's past and present.
